The M44 Field Cap, introduced in World War 2, was a standardised headgear worn by German military personnel, including enlisted men and non-commissioned officers. Its design was influenced by the earlier Bergmütze used by mountain troops, which featured fold-down ear flaps to protect the wearer’s ears in cold conditions. The cap’s practical and comfortable design led to its widespread adoption across various military units.
